1#!/bin/sh 2# 3# $FreeBSD$ 4# 5 6# PROVIDE: securelevel 7# REQUIRE: adjkerntz ipfw ipfilter pf 8 9. /etc/rc.subr 10 11name="securelevel" 12rcvar='kern_securelevel_enable' 13start_cmd="securelevel_start" 14stop_cmd=":" 15 16# Last chance to set sysctl variables that failed the first time. 17# 18/etc/rc.d/sysctl lastload 19 20securelevel_start() 21{ 22 if [ ${kern_securelevel} -ge 0 ]; then 23 echo 'Raising kernel security level: ' 24 ${SYSCTL} kern.securelevel=${kern_securelevel} 25 fi 26} 27 28load_rc_config $name 29run_rc_command "$1" 30